What you need to know

Tin foil, also known as aluminum foil, is a popular kitchen staple used for cooking, baking, and storing food. It is a thin sheet of aluminum that is highly malleable and can be easily shaped to fit any container or food item. Many people use tin foil in an air fryer to help prevent food from sticking to the basket or to help with cleanup, but is it safe to do so?

The short answer is yes, it is safe to use tin foil in an air fryer, but there are some important things to keep in mind. First and foremost, it is crucial to make sure that the tin foil does not come into contact with the heating element or the fan of the air fryer. This can cause the tin foil to melt and potentially cause a fire hazard. Additionally, using too much tin foil can restrict airflow and cause the air fryer to overheat. It is important to use only a small amount of tin foil, and to ensure that it is properly secured to the food item or basket.

Another important consideration when using tin foil in an air fryer is the type of food you are cooking. While it is safe to use tin foil with foods that are not too moist or greasy, such as vegetables, meats, and fish, it is not recommended to use tin foil with foods that release a lot of liquid or grease, such as pizza or hamburgers. The liquid or grease can drip onto the heating element, causing smoke or even a fire.

If you are unsure about whether or not to use tin foil in your air fryer, it is always best to consult the user manual that came with your specific model. The user manual will provide you with important safety guidelines and usage instructions that will help you make the best decision for your air fryer.
